Transaction 6f295e23622805a24e5e6bc4cad76f7814260254aec9163cec3a59daa6ff223d
1 Input
1 Output
-
6f295e23622805a24e5e6bc4cad76f7814260254aec9163cec3a59daa6ff223d:0
- value
- 652992570
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 8cae8837b454ee3c6ddda7fd247eb716d38b2e19 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1DprgZS1zt7JevDc3qr5Jpf61rVm9FMxMi